Nanotechnology is the science of manipulating materials at the scale of atoms and molecules—so tiny that a strand of DNA is huge by comparison. Working at this scale lets you create stronger materials, faster electronics, more efficient medicines, cleaner energy tech, and smarter industrial processes.

In this field Iran just hit a massive milestone: $183M in nano-product exports backed by a $1.23B domestic market (which doubled last year). This is the result of 20+ years of systematic, state-driven strategy.

HOW THEY DID IT

1️⃣CENTRALIZED STRATEGY

The Iran Nanotechnology Innovation Council (INIC) was formed in 2003 with one goal: make Iran a Top 15 global nano power. They’re now #6 in research output.

2️⃣HUMAN CAPITAL ENGINE

🟠1.6M+ high school students engaged via NanoClub

🟠148 educational labs

🟠49,000+ university theses in nano fields

3️⃣FROM LAB TO MARKET

They engineered a seamless, state-coordinated pipeline. It started with funneling thousands of university theses into applied projects via the National Nano Competition and "Karno" entrepreneurial programs. This direct channel turned academic research into prototypes. Next, corporate R&D programs like "Renext" and commercialization platforms such as "Nanomatch" connected these prototypes to over 400 active companies for industrialization. The result is a tangible translation of theory into 1,735+ commercial products and 364 US/European patents, creating a self-sustaining cycle of innovation, production, and global export.

THE BOTTOM LINE

While under sanctions, Iran engineered a knowledge-based ecosystem that turned nano into an export powerhouse. This is a masterclass in long-term tech sovereignty.

They’ve moved from theory to wealth creation—and now rank ahead of many advanced economies in nano output per GDP.
